Amazon seeks a Senior Business Intelligence Engineer with strong technical, analytical, and business intelligence skills to be a key partner for Amazon’s Advertising businesses.
This role supports multiple ads publisher businesses, including Amazon Stores, Amazon Business Ads, and Books Ads. The engineer will build business insights, analysis practices, and data infrastructure, providing visibility across Ads, Retail, and Finance organizations. The role involves generating insights to guide product and partner strategies, and supporting business strategy for senior leaders.
The Senior BI Engineer will influence business decisions by translating broad problems into analytics projects, conducting deep analyses, and communicating results. The role offers growth opportunities as data is transformed into actionable insights to fuel business growth. The engineer will also evaluate and promote new techniques and tools to improve value delivery.
Key skills include excellent business, communication, and technical abilities, with collaboration across functions like Product Management, Data Engineering, Finance, Software Engineering, Data Science, and leadership. The ideal candidate is a self-starter comfortable with ambiguity, handling large datasets, and working in a fast-paced environment.

About The Team
The Advertising Finance team supports various publishers and focuses on revenue growth and profitability through ad supply monetization, product feature adoption, and campaign performance analysis.
